Does Eero support 5GHz?

Yes, every eero mesh Wi-Fi system includes a 5 GHz frequency band alongside a 2.4 GHz band. Newer models also include the 6 GHz frequency. Eero uses a single network name (SSID) for all bands and automatically steers your devices to the best frequency.

How Eero Manages Frequencies

Instead of broadcasting two separate network names, Eero uses automatic band steering. This means it evaluates your device capabilities and network conditions in real time, putting capable devices on the faster 5GHz or 6GHz bands automatically.

The 5GHz band - and this surprises many users - actually has a shorter physical range than the 2.4GHz band. However, it delivers significantly higher speeds. It typically provides connection rates up to 1300 Mbps, while 2.4GHz maxes out around 450 Mbps.

Model-Specific Eero 5GHz Frequency Support

Not all Eero devices are identical when it comes to frequency support. While they all have 2.4GHz and 5GHz, newer models introduce additional routing capabilities that affect how these bands operate.

Dual-band setups like the standard Eero 6 use one 2.4GHz band and one 5GHz band to handle all traffic. Tri-band systems like the Eero Pro 6 add a second 5GHz band. This extra lane acts as a dedicated wireless backhaul, reducing network congestion by around 40 percent in homes with more than 35 connected devices.

Here is that counterintuitive factor I mentioned earlier: smart home apps often use your phones current Wi-Fi connection to pass credentials to the new device. If your phone is riding the fast 5GHz wave, but the smart plug only understands 2.4GHz, the handshake fails. Game over.

How to Use the Eero Pause 5GHz Feature for Setup

Fortunately, you do not need a complex technical workaround. You can use the Eero app to temporarily turn off the 5GHz and 6GHz bands for exactly 10 minutes.

Open the Eero app on your mobile device. Go to Settings and tap Troubleshooting. Select My device wont connect or My device is 2.4 GHz only. Tap eero pause 5ghz for setup to force a pure 2.4GHz broadcast for setup.

Setup usually takes less than two minutes after doing this. Once the 10 minutes expire, the 5GHz band turns back on automatically, and your smart device stays happily connected to its preferred 2.4GHz lane.

Why You Can't Separate 2.4GHz and 5GHz on Eero

You might be wondering how to separate 2.4 and 5GHz on Eero permanently. You cannot permanently split the 2.4GHz and 5GHz bands into separate Wi-Fi names in the Eero app.

Conventional wisdom says giving users total control over their network bands is best. But in my experience configuring home networks, splitting bands usually creates more problems than it solves. Users end up clinging to a weak 5GHz signal in the backyard instead of letting the router automatically drop them to a stronger 2.4GHz connection.

Eero designed its system to be invisible and automated. Splitting bands forces users to manually switch networks as they walk around the house. That defeats the entire purpose of a seamless mesh Wi-Fi system.

Choosing Between Eero Dual-Band and Tri-Band Options

While all Eero models support 5GHz, the way they implement it varies significantly between dual-band and tri-band architectures.

Dual-Band Models (e.g., Eero 6)

• More affordable, excellent entry-level mesh experience

• Shares the same 5GHz band for both device connections and node-to-node communication

• One 2.4GHz band and one 5GHz band

• Smaller homes, internet speeds under 500 Mbps, fewer than 30 devices

⭐ Tri-Band Models (e.g., Eero Pro 6)

• Premium pricing, but prevents speed degradation across multiple rooms

• Uses a dedicated 5GHz or 6GHz lane exclusively for router nodes to talk to each other

• One 2.4GHz band and TWO 5GHz bands (or one 5GHz and one 6GHz)

• Large homes, gigabit internet plans, heavy streaming, 50+ smart devices

If you just want basic Wi-Fi coverage for browsing and streaming, standard dual-band Eero models are perfectly fine. However, if you have a smart home packed with devices or you pay for gigabit internet, the dedicated wireless backhaul on tri-band models prevents major speed bottlenecks.

How to separate 2.4 and 5GHz on Eero?

You cannot permanently separate the 2.4GHz and 5GHz bands into different network names on an Eero system. The software relies on a single SSID to seamlessly pass devices between nodes and frequencies as you move around your home.

Worried about device compatibility with single SSID mesh networks?

Most modern devices handle single SSID networks perfectly well. For older or cheaper smart home gadgets that struggle, simply use the "Troubleshooting" menu in the Eero app to pause the 5GHz band for 10 minutes during the initial pairing process.
